  5. Good morning #Mastodon, how are you this #Saturday ?

    All the other days of the week are named for the #AngloSaxon gods except Saturdays. Why? Why is Saturday named offer the god #Saturn?

    I have a theory, based on no evidence at all, but I like the idea of it.

    I think they had no name for Saturday as such, I like to think that Saturday was Ærra #Sunnandæg — Before Sun’s Day or maybe Sun’s Day Eve.

    The day where we take a moment to wait for the #Goddess Siȝel (#Sigel) to come #OldEnglish
